(TSXV: DVI) (the \"Company\" or \"Dunnedin\") provides an update on the diamond exploration progress at its 100% owned Kahuna Diamond Project in Nunavut, Canada (\"Kahuna\"), and outlines its strategic plans for both its diamond and copper-gold assets.Kimberlite Pipe Exploration UpdateDunnedin expects results shortly for diamond recoveries from approximately 150 kilograms of kimberlite from pipe KH10-11 which was newly discovered this summerIn the near future Dunnedin will also receive initial diamond indicator results from the till sampling program completed in the Josephine Target Area (\"JTA\") this autumn. These results will assist with the prioritization and selection of drill targets in the JTA, which will be the main focus of the Company's next drill programThe JTA has been identified by Dunnedin's advisor Dr. Charles Fipke as the most prospective area of the Kahuna Project with an abundance of high-quality diamond indicator minerals (\"DIM\") implying multiple undiscovered diamond-bearing sourcesDunnedin has narrowed down the main target area at JTA to 10 square kilometres and expects to continue testing for kimberlite pipes with core drilling in the new yearHigh Grade Kimberlite Dike Resource UpdateFurther evaluation is planned to determine the best course for expanding and progressing the existing inferred diamond resource of 4 million carats in two diamondiferous kimberlite dikes, Kahuna and Notch. In its 2018 exploration program, the Company's drilling successfully extended the strike of two other diamondiferous dikes, PST and 07KD-24 (see news releases dated May 10 and July 11, 2018). PST and 07KD-24 are not in the current inferred resource and demonstrate the opportunity to add additional resources on the projectThe Company is currently processing geophysical results from test surveys covering kimberlite dike targets that were completed during the winter and summer 2018 drill campaigns, and will provide an update when this work is completeAs Dunnedin reviews its dike resources, the Company also plans to study development conceptsClaudia Tornquist, President of Dunnedin, said, \...
